Here's what I've found in just about a tenth of my backyard. I just got a detector last week, and its been an exciting start!

5 Wheat Pennies, the oldest from 1920, and a dime. Two toy cars, two butter-spreader type knives, and some random metal pieces, nails, pull tabs, etc.

Not quite rich yet, but 15 cents is a good start!
